Parkfield Community School

www.parkfield.excelsiormat.org

Parkfield Community School is the lead school of the multi academy trust and is based in Saltley, Birmingham. It is a large three-form entry primary school (with nursery) and converted to academy 1st January 2013.  The school is inclusive and innovative, where on site, they are fortunate to have their very own Maths Academy, a very well-resourced library, a computer suite, two large halls, a CPD centre, a large outdoor playground, an allotment, their own sports arena and they are one of the first primary schools in the country to have a dedicated Young Engineers’ Academy. 

Parkfield Community School has been rated Outstanding for the last 2 inspections. A fantastic achievement.

Turves Green Primary School

www.turvesgreen.excelsiormat.org

Turves Green Primary School were the first school to join Parkfield Community School on 1st April 2017 to form Excelsior Multi Academy Trust. 

It is a two-form entry primary school based in Northfield, Birmingham and has embraced the Excelsior MAT’s ethos of equality, innovation and aspiration since joining the MAT. 

The school is aiming to become an Outstanding school and looks to achieve this through their values – ‘be respectful, be ready, be safe’.

The school joined us in 2017 as an inadequate school but in its recent inspection achieved Good in all areas.

Green Meadow Primary School

www.greenmeadow.excelsiormat.org

Green Meadow Primary School became the third school of Excelsior Multi Academy Trust on 1st July 2018.  It is also a two-form entry primary school and is based in Selly Oak, Birmingham. 

The school has only been with Excelsior MAT for a relatively short period of time, but has benefited from implementing the values, processes and tools that make up Excelsior MAT’s School Improvement Model.

Green Meadow was inspected twice during the spring and summer terms of 2021 and we are so pleased that the school is well on the way to be a good or better school.
